Fatigue is a feminine noun in the Portuguese language and means the extreme tiredness or exhaustion, physical or mental, caused by repetitive effort or intense work.

Fatigue is the inability of a living being to perform normal activities in normality, due to an exaggerated increase in physical or mental effort. Among the main symptoms of a person fatigued - term used to indicate the situation of a person with fatigue - lack of concentration (microsleep), irritability, loss of appetite, headache, excessive sleep, laziness and bodily weakness.

Fatigue can also be a symptom of a more serious problem, such as some chronic illnesses. Example: cancer, anorexia or eating disorders, diabetes, lupus (autoimmune disease), among others.

The term fatigue can also be used to indicate the loss of quality or strength of equipment, mechanism. Example: Decreased sensitivity on the screen of some devices touch screen (sensitive to touch).

muscle fatigue

THE muscle fatigue it is caused by extreme, repetitive strain on the muscles. The intensity of physical activity, environmental factors (very high or low temperatures, for example), and the condition of muscle fibers are also some factors that help define the degree of fatigue muscle.

For avoid muscle fatigue, people must pay attention to a nutritional re-education, training and strengthening of all muscle fibers in the body, but respecting a daily limit of body effort, avoiding wear physicist.

mental fatigue

THE mental fatigue is intricately related to stress. The brain's constant and repetitive effort in intellectual activities or activities that require a high level of concentration also contribute to mental exhaustion.

Symptoms of fatigue or mental exhaustion can also be the same as muscle fatigue, such as headaches, irritability, and lack of attention or concentration.

Activities that need concentration to be performed should be avoided, such as driving or performing calculations.

chronic fatigue

THE Chronic Fatigue Syndrome (CFS) or Immune Dysfunction Syndrome is not related to any other type of disease. Chronic fatigue sufferers have an extremely high level of exhaustion, a condition that does not go away even when there is a prolonged rest.

Chronic fatigue occurs mainly in women aged 30 to 50 years, and its causes are still unknown.
